Glance the cow in excess of for signs of health problems associated with birthing. The commonest health care concern associated with a tricky beginning is really a prolapsed uterus, wherever portion or all the uterus protrudes out the back again of the cow. This is certainly an immediate dilemma that needs focus. Otherwise treated it may lead to the cow bleeding to death.

Typically a prolapse demands veterinarian awareness, but occasionally you could drive it back again in and stitch up with a pair stitches within a pinch. See Should the cow delivers the placenta, or afterbirth, which really should be completed inside of twelve several hours of giving beginning. A retained placenta gained’t automatically get rid of a cow, but could cause infection and stop well timed rebreeding.

Enterotoxemia takes place when toxins made by the bacterium Clostridium perfringes are absorbed in to the animal’s intestines.

The organisms that bring about enterotoxemia are naturally present while in the calf’s intestines, but ordinarily in reduced figures. Specified situations can provoke the bacteria to multiply quickly and generate an an infection.
